WebSome adverse reactions to iodinated contrast material (ICM) are considered allergy-like, with cutaneous, cardiovascular, respiratory, and digestive symptoms. Allergy-like reactions are usually unpredictable. Reactions are more frequent with ionic than with nonionic material, but the frequency of deaths is almost identical. Web28 mei 2024 · Idiosyncrasy is an abnormal reactivity to a chemical that is peculiar to a given Idiosyncratic drug reactions (IDRs) are adverse drug reactions that are not related to the known pharmacological properties of the drug occur in only a small percentage of the population and do not show any apparent dose–response relationship. Web6 feb. 2024 · Idiosyncrasy is not a drug allergy, but both are forms of adverse drug reaction. Idiosyncratic drug reactions are unrelated to the dose of the drug. …
